The 2011 UKCGE Winter Conference will focus on the impact that the current financial climate and the recent government spending review, will have on postgraduate provison for UK HEIs.

In plenary sessions Sir Alan Langlands, Chief Executive of HEFCE, will offer his opinion on the current climate and Professor Sir Drummond Bone will share some of his experiences of previous periods of austerity and how institutions can come through these times. Dr Iain Cameron, RCUK will give a presentation on the Latest Developments in Research Council Practice. Professor Malcolm McCrae & Professor Pam Denicolo, Chair and Vice-Chair of UKCGE, will also offer the Council’s perspectives on the current climate.
